Auburn University
Outreach Programs Administrator
Auburn University
is seeking an Administrator of Outreach Programs to Direct Summer Programs. The candidate in this position will develop, plan, schedule, administer, and evaluate the multiple processes involved in providing professional and continuing education programs and summer youth programs.
Essential Functions
Customer service contact with academic enrichment camps, campus services entities such as dining, housing, and facilities; communication with continuing education personnel, summer youth program developers, summer staff, and clients to determine course logistics.
Event management for large and small groups of varying ages.
Effective marketing and promotion of programs to potential participants.
Generation of new sources of revenue.
Responsible financial management of new and existing programs.
Position also requires attention to detail, strong organizational skills, ability to maintain financial records in accordance with university policy, effective management of support staff and student workers.
Evening and weekend work (which may include being on call to address situations which may arise after regular work hours) during summer months (June & July).
Ability to lift and carry program materials (including, but not limited to, books, projectors, computers).
The successful candidate will be able to articulate an appreciation for the mission of a land‑grant university and relate the mission to the scope and purpose of a fee‑for‑service continuing education unit.
A commitment to an inclusive and diverse campus environment is required.
Recruit, hire and train staff/counselors.

Minimum Qualifications
Level I : Bachelor’s degree in discipline appropriate to position.
Level II : Bachelor’s degree in discipline appropriate to position plus 2 years of experience in the design, implementation, delivery and management of educational programs/services.
Substitutions allowed for experience : Graduate degrees accepted in lieu of experience.
Minimum Skills, License, and Certifications
Excellent written and interpersonal communication skills, strong appreciation for the ethic of customer service.
Able to simultaneously manage multiple projects and deadlines, and appreciate diversity among constituent groups.
Possess strong computer skills and be able to apply problem‑solving techniques to the management of programs.
Positive, team‑oriented attitude; an entrepreneurial spirit.
Ability to think creatively.
A valid driver’s license or the ability to obtain one prior to selection is required.
Desired Qualifications
Experience designing, delivering, and managing youth programs, conferences, and events for targeted populations or constituents.
Experience identifying new program ideas and revenue streams.
Conducting needs assessments.
Managing financial records.
Large‑scale event management.
Familiarity with delivery techniques for distance education programs.
Desired focus of education in Business, Public Administration, Education, Communication Studies, Marketing, Sociology, Social Work, Psychology, Family and Child Development.
Posting Details Salary Range: $38,330–$63,240. Job Category: Administrative. Working Hours: if Non‑Traditional. City: Auburn, AL. Closing Date: [not specified].
